For return on investment in other mental and social health services and allied professions, no school beat Kennebec Valley Community College this year. Kennebec Valley Community College is a mid-sized public school located in the town of Fairfield. Expect in-state tuition and fees of around $4,156, compared with $7,036 for out-of-state students. Other Mental And Social Health Services And Allied Professions graduates carry a median of $19,345 in student loans. Soon after graduation, other mental and social health services and allied professions degree recipients from Kennebec Valley Community College generally make around $39,351. Weighed against typical debt, the earnings make a compelling case for value.
